Definitions and Meaning of eye in English

eye noun

  1. a small hole or loop (as in a needle)

    Example

    • "the thread wouldn't go through the eye"
  2. the organ of sight
  3. good discernment (either visually or as if visually)

    Examples

    • "he has an artist's eye"
    • "she has an eye for fresh talent"
  4. attention to what is seen

    Example

    • "he tried to catch her eye"
  5. an area that is approximately central within some larger region

    Examples

    • "it is in the center of town"
    • "they ran forward into the heart of the struggle"
    • "they were in the eye of the storm"

eye verb

  1. look at
